  1. Jakob Ingebrigtsen (born 19 September 2000) is a Norwegian middle-and long-distance runner, who is the current world record holder for the indoor 1500 metres and the 2000 metres, and holds the world best time over the two mile distance.

  7. Aug 7, 2021 · Norway’s Jakob Ingebrigtsen has had a dream start to his Olympic career by beating world champion Timothy Cheruiyot and setting a new record to win the men’s 1500m at Tokyo 2020. At just 20, the European Champion is now the second youngest winner of the event.
